Awareness campaign to end bonded labour on ‘Bonded Labour System Abolition Day’ at Palladam

An awareness campaign was conducted jointly by the Labour Welfare Department and Revenue Department on the occasion of Bonded Labour System Abolition Day at Palladam.



Tiurpur: The State Labour Welfare Department in coordination with the Revenue Department has created awareness campaign in view of Bonded Labour System Abolition Day, which is being observed tomorrow.



During the event held at Palladam bus stand awareness was created by distributing pamphlets against bonded labour system.

Palladam Labour Inspector Suganthi, Revenue Inspector Anitha and Village Administrative officer Selvakumar took part.



Pamphlets were also distributed to the shop owners on how to approach labour-related issues and about the rights given to the workers, and the freedom to work.

The right to statutory minimum wages for workers is also stressed.

According to officials said steps have been taken to conduct signature campaigns in government schools and public places tomorrow and to create awareness to abolish the system of employing child labourers and bonded labourers in the district.
